剃(ti)齒(chi)(chi):剃(ti)齒(chi)(chi)加(jia)(jia)工(gong)(gong)是根據一(yi)(yi)對螺旋角不等的(de)(de)螺旋齒(chi)(chi)輪嚙(nie)(nie)合(he)(he)的(de)(de)原理,剃(ti)齒(chi)(chi)刀(dao)(dao)與(yu)被切(qie)(qie)(qie)齒(chi)(chi)輪的(de)(de)軸(zhou)線空間(jian)交叉一(yi)(yi)個角度,它們的(de)(de)嚙(nie)(nie)合(he)(he)為(wei)無(wu)側(ce)(ce)隙(xi)雙(shuang)面(mian)嚙(nie)(nie)合(he)(he)的(de)(de)自由(you)展(zhan)成運(yun)動。在(zai)嚙(nie)(nie)合(he)(he)傳動中(zhong),由(you)于軸(zhou)線交叉角“φ”的(de)(de)存(cun)在(zai),齒(chi)(chi)面(mian)間(jian)沿齒(chi)(chi)向(xiang)產(chan)生相對滑(hua)移(yi)(yi),此滑(hua)移(yi)(yi)速度v切(qie)(qie)(qie)=(vt2-vt1)即為(wei)剃(ti)齒(chi)(chi)加(jia)(jia)工(gong)(gong)的(de)(de)切(qie)(qie)(qie)削(xue)(xue)(xue)速度。剃(ti)齒(chi)(chi)刀(dao)(dao)的(de)(de)齒(chi)(chi)面(mian)開槽而形成刀(dao)(dao)刃,通過(guo)滑(hua)移(yi)(yi)速度將(jiang)齒(chi)(chi)輪齒(chi)(chi)面(mian)上的(de)(de)加(jia)(jia)工(gong)(gong)余量切(qie)(qie)(qie)除。由(you)于是雙(shuang)面(mian)嚙(nie)(nie)合(he)(he),剃(ti)齒(chi)(chi)刀(dao)(dao)的(de)(de)兩側(ce)(ce)面(mian)都能(neng)進(jin)行切(qie)(qie)(qie)削(xue)(xue)(xue)加(jia)(jia)工(gong)(gong),但由(you)于兩側(ce)(ce)面(mian)的(de)(de)切(qie)(qie)(qie)削(xue)(xue)(xue)角度不同,一(yi)(yi)側(ce)(ce)為(wei)銳角,切(qie)(qie)(qie)削(xue)(xue)(xue)能(neng)力強;另一(yi)(yi)側(ce)(ce)為(wei)鈍角,切(qie)(qie)(qie)削(xue)(xue)(xue)能(neng)力弱,以(yi)擠壓擦光(guang)為(wei)主,故對剃(ti)齒(chi)(chi)質(zhi)量有(you)較(jiao)大影響(xiang)。為(wei)使齒(chi)(chi)輪兩側(ce)(ce)獲得同樣的(de)(de)剃(ti)削(xue)(xue)(xue)條件,則在(zai)剃(ti)削(xue)(xue)(xue)過(guo)程中(zhong),剃(ti)齒(chi)(chi)刀(dao)(dao)做(zuo)交替(ti)正反轉運(yun)動。滾齒(chi)(chi):

波(bo)紋(wen)帶(dai)(dai)(dai)(dai)(dai)(dai)滾(gun)刀(dao)(dao)(dao)(dao)(dao)(dao)的(de)(de)(de)(de)(de)設(she)(she)計(1)波(bo)紋(wen)帶(dai)(dai)(dai)(dai)(dai)(dai)滾(gun)刀(dao)(dao)(dao)(dao)(dao)(dao)的(de)(de)(de)(de)(de)工(gong)(gong)(gong)(gong)(gong)(gong)(gong)作原理:根據(ju)滾(gun)軋機(ji)的(de)(de)(de)(de)(de)原理,紫銅帶(dai)(dai)(dai)(dai)(dai)(dai)經滾(gun)刀(dao)(dao)(dao)(dao)(dao)(dao)滾(gun)軋成(cheng)形(xing)(xing)(xing)(xing)(xing),滾(gun)刀(dao)(dao)(dao)(dao)(dao)(dao)在(zai)滾(gun)軋時(shi)采(cai)用(yong)(yong)(yong)的(de)(de)(de)(de)(de)是(shi)(shi)漸開(kai)線齒(chi)(chi)(chi)(chi)形(xing)(xing)(xing)(xing)(xing)嚙合(he)的(de)(de)(de)(de)(de)方(fang)(fang)法(fa)及(ji)剪(jian)切(qie)加(jia)工(gong)(gong)(gong)(gong)(gong)(gong)(gong)成(cheng)形(xing)(xing)(xing)(xing)(xing)法(fa)。滾(gun)刀(dao)(dao)(dao)(dao)(dao)(dao)由直(zhi)齒(chi)(chi)(chi)(chi)刀(dao)(dao)(dao)(dao)(dao)(dao)片(pian)(pian)(pian)和(he)(he)斜(xie)(xie)(xie)齒(chi)(chi)(chi)(chi)刀(dao)(dao)(dao)(dao)(dao)(dao)片(pian)(pian)(pian)組(zu)合(he)而(er)成(cheng),每對(dui)直(zhi)齒(chi)(chi)(chi)(chi)刀(dao)(dao)(dao)(dao)(dao)(dao)片(pian)(pian)(pian)和(he)(he)每對(dui)斜(xie)(xie)(xie)齒(chi)(chi)(chi)(chi)刀(dao)(dao)(dao)(dao)(dao)(dao)片(pian)(pian)(pian)相(xiang)(xiang)互(hu)嚙合(he),直(zhi)齒(chi)(chi)(chi)(chi)刀(dao)(dao)(dao)(dao)(dao)(dao)片(pian)(pian)(pian)和(he)(he)斜(xie)(xie)(xie)齒(chi)(chi)(chi)(chi)刀(dao)(dao)(dao)(dao)(dao)(dao)片(pian)(pian)(pian)的(de)(de)(de)(de)(de)齒(chi)(chi)(chi)(chi)形(xing)(xing)(xing)(xing)(xing)相(xiang)(xiang)互(hu)對(dui)應(ying),齒(chi)(chi)(chi)(chi)面(mian)相(xiang)(xiang)錯一定距離(li)即開(kai)窗深(shen)度(du),各(ge)斜(xie)(xie)(xie)齒(chi)(chi)(chi)(chi)嚙合(he)副相(xiang)(xiang)錯并對(dui)滾(gun)時(shi)剪(jian)切(qie)波(bo)紋(wen)帶(dai)(dai)(dai)(dai)(dai)(dai),使(shi)波(bo)紋(wen)帶(dai)(dai)(dai)(dai)(dai)(dai)成(cheng)開(kai)窗形(xing)(xing)(xing)(xing)(xing)狀,同時(shi)直(zhi)齒(chi)(chi)(chi)(chi)刀(dao)(dao)(dao)(dao)(dao)(dao)片(pian)(pian)(pian)副對(dui)滾(gun)嚙合(he)使(shi)波(bo)紋(wen)帶(dai)(dai)(dai)(dai)(dai)(dai)成(cheng)形(xing)(xing)(xing)(xing)(xing)。(2)波(bo)紋(wen)帶(dai)(dai)(dai)(dai)(dai)(dai)滾(gun)刀(dao)(dao)(dao)(dao)(dao)(dao)的(de)(de)(de)(de)(de)結構(gou)包括左(zuo)右斜(xie)(xie)(xie)齒(chi)(chi)(chi)(chi)形(xing)(xing)(xing)(xing)(xing)開(kai)窗刀(dao)(dao)(dao)(dao)(dao)(dao)片(pian)(pian)(pian)、直(zhi)齒(chi)(chi)(chi)(chi)普通刀(dao)(dao)(dao)(dao)(dao)(dao)片(pian)(pian)(pian)、隔離(li)圈、定位(wei)套(tao)軸、壓(ya)緊法(fa)蘭、定位(wei)圓柱銷(xiao)及(ji)壓(ya)緊螺釘等(deng)。(3)波(bo)紋(wen)帶(dai)(dai)(dai)(dai)(dai)(dai)滾(gun)刀(dao)(dao)(dao)(dao)(dao)(dao)的(de)(de)(de)(de)(de)主(zhu)要(yao)參數(shu)為:齒(chi)(chi)(chi)(chi)數(shu)Z=26,模(4)波(bo)紋(wen)帶(dai)(dai)(dai)(dai)(dai)(dai)滾(gun)刀(dao)(dao)(dao)(dao)(dao)(dao)刀(dao)(dao)(dao)(dao)(dao)(dao)片(pian)(pian)(pian)材(cai)料(liao)為工(gong)(gong)(gong)(gong)(gong)(gong)(gong)具(ju)(ju)高(gao)速鋼該材(cai)料(liao)的(de)(de)(de)(de)(de)特(te)性(xing)(xing)是(shi)(shi)硬度(du)高(gao)、強度(du)高(gao)、耐磨性(xing)(xing)好、熱硬性(xing)(xing)高(gao),并有(you)(you)足(zu)夠的(de)(de)(de)(de)(de)韌(ren)性(xing)(xing),在(zai)加(jia)工(gong)(gong)(gong)(gong)(gong)(gong)(gong)中(zhong)(zhong)及(ji)熱處理時(shi)變形(xing)(xing)(xing)(xing)(xing)較(jiao)小。實踐證明(ming),該材(cai)料(liao)的(de)(de)(de)(de)(de)刀(dao)(dao)(dao)(dao)(dao)(dao)具(ju)(ju)壽命比及(ji)9SiCr材(cai)料(liao)的(de)(de)(de)(de)(de)刀(dao)(dao)(dao)(dao)(dao)(dao)具(ju)(ju)壽命長一倍多。 進給力(li)不大時,可以采用(yong)類似于(yu)圓柱齒(chi)(chi)輪(lun)傳動中的雙薄片(pian)齒(chi)(chi)輪(lun)結(jie)構(gou),通過錯(cuo)齒(chi)(chi)的方法來消除間隙;當進給力(li)較大時,通常采用(yong)雙厚齒(chi)(chi)輪(lun)的傳動結(jie)構(gou)圖(tu)8-10是雙厚齒(chi)(chi)輪(lun)的傳動結(jie)構(gou)圖(tu)。

為此(ci),對同(tong)種模數、齒(chi)(chi)(chi)(chi)形角的(de)齒(chi)(chi)(chi)(chi)輪(lun)盤銑刀,按被加(jia)(jia)工(gong)齒(chi)(chi)(chi)(chi)輪(lun)的(de)齒(chi)(chi)(chi)(chi)數分(fen)段并編號(hao),同(tong)一(yi)號(hao)齒(chi)(chi)(chi)(chi)輪(lun)銑刀加(jia)(jia)工(gong)分(fen)段內齒(chi)(chi)(chi)(chi)數的(de)齒(chi)(chi)(chi)(chi)輪(lun),其所產生的(de)齒(chi)(chi)(chi)(chi)形誤差,對精度要求不高的(de)齒(chi)(chi)(chi)(chi)輪(lun)來說是(shi)允許的(de)這樣較經(jing)濟易行(xing),所以(yi)齒(chi)(chi)(chi)(chi)輪(lun)盤銑刀要分(fen)號(hao)。
